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6033 4112382 56528620 9749993 956983513
22 36913281041
22 36913281041
411347324 913996 38329612 6487
All about undefined
Interested in learning more?
22 36913281041
411347324 913996 38329612 6487
See more
495454 73294468 8777
74 13404483 854922521 92608 611142
See more
9284 19 291
8594445 84553 20
See more